An algebraic expression with fraction bars represents a ratio of two linear expressions. It takes the form (ax + b)/(cx + d), where a, b, c, d are coefficients and constants, and x is the variable.

Q1: What happens when the denominator is zero?
A: The expression becomes undefined as division by zero is not allowed in mathematics.

Q3: What are some practical applications of these expressions?
A: They're used in physics (e.g., resistance formulas), economics (cost functions), and engineering (transfer functions).
